CVE-2024-5090
The SiteOrigin Widgets Bundle plugin through version 1.61.1 contains a stored cross-site scripting flaw in its Blog Widget component, caused by inadequate sanitization and escaping of user-supplied widget attributes. Attackers with contributor-level permissions or higher can insert malicious scripts into pages that execute when other users view the affected pages. The vulnerability affects all versions prior to 1.62.0.
